Varese postpones the title decision

Everything is still open in the final of the Italian Hockey League (IHL): Varese destroyed Pergine's first match puck on Tuesday and thereby kept the hopes of defending the title alive.

Home advantage continues to play a crucial role in the IHL final: apart from the first game in which Pergine prevailed in Varese, the team that played in its own four walls always won. If the Mastini want to win the title again, this law must be broken on Thursday when the sixth game of the series takes place in Trentino (20.30 p.m.). Marcello Borghi & Co. enforced this on Tuesday with a crystal-clear 4-0 win.


In front of 1105 fans, the Lombards were clearly the better team and fired almost twice as many shots. The 18-year-old Nathan Garau from Bolzano opened the scoring in the 9th minute. Borghi and Andrea Vanetti made things clear in the middle third. Pergine risked everything again in the final phase and pulled the goalie - but without getting the desired effect. Instead, Alex Bertin hit the empty goal.

Italian Hockey League:

Varese - Pergine 4:0
Goals: 1:0 Garau (8.06), 2:0 Borghi (28.18), 3:0 Vanetti (39.28), 4:0 Bertin (58.14)
Audience: 1105
Standings in the series: 3:2
